Output 40389941daf3ff72b8dfa9d5adba1108837582f07e4ea4b25ef4af556e45e43a:0

value
1000819
script pubkey
OP_HASH160 OP_PUSHBYTES_20 22c5044a8016e5b6f3e77157e0f4796ea9e31302 OP_EQUAL
address
34rrv2j8J4xuybLYKBAjzZkibVp4jCcSMr
transaction
40389941daf3ff72b8dfa9d5adba1108837582f07e4ea4b25ef4af556e45e43a
spent
true